In the morning, enjoy surfing the waves and feel the adrenaline rush at Varkala Beach. In the afternoon, visit the 2000-year-old Janardhana Swamy Temple and witness its traditional Kerala architectural style. In the evening, take a walk along the Varkala cliff and enjoy the breathtaking view of the Arabian Sea.
In the morning, take a road trip to Athirappilly Waterfalls. Be ready for a hike to reach the bottom of the falls and experience the natural beauty of the place. In the afternoon, visit the Thumboormuzhi Butterfly Garden, which is home to over 100 species of butterflies. In the evening, head to the Riverok Villagio, a riverside restaurant to enjoy a sunset river cruise.
In the morning, visit the Mattancherry Palace, also known as the Dutch Palace, which showcases the history and culture of Kochi. In the afternoon, take a walk around the Fort Kochi Beach, which is famous for its Chinese Fishing Nets and street food. In the evening, visit the St. Francis Church, which was built in 1503 and is the oldest European church in India.
In addition to the itinerary, you can consider exploring the Kovalam Beach, which is one of the most popular beaches in Kerala. You may also like to visit the Chottanikkara Temple, which is known for its rich legend and religious importance. To maximize your fun, you can try some traditional Kerala cuisine such as Sadya and Appam. Lastly, do not forget to buy some spices, tea, and handicrafts from the local markets.
